Should third be spelled out?

Should third be spelled out?

According to the Chicago Manual of Style, whole numbers from one through one hundred, round numbers and any number beginning a sentence should be spelled out. For other numbers, numerals are used.

How do you write age in a novel?

Summary. So to sum up, you hyphenate an age when it’s a noun or when it’s a modifier that comes before a noun. The main time you don’t hyphenate an age is when it comes after the noun it modifies. Ages are like every other compound modifier that way: you hyphenate them before the noun but not after the noun.

Is 2nd correct?

Most ordinal numbers end in “th” except for: one ⇒ first (1st) two ⇒ second (2nd) three ⇒ third (3rd)

How do you count 1st 2nd and 3rd?

When expressed as figures, the last two letters of the written word are added to the ordinal number: first = 1st. second = 2nd. third = 3rd.
